Internet marketers and webmasters use the term website optimisation to refer to the modification of a website. Changes are made to enhance the website’s visibility on search engines, the usability of the site by prospects/customers and the ability of the website to convert visitors into actual customers. In the context of website optimisation, there are 3 main areas - search engines, speed & performance and conversions. Keep reading to get a closer look at these three areas of optimisation. 
 

 

Optimisation for Search Engines

 
Optimising websites for search engines allow major search engines to easily index and determine its relevance. There are several ways to optimise the website for search engines, but the most important is to research and find the right keywords. The keywords must be included in the page title, meta tags and descriptions, and the URL. Crafting information-rich, keyword-oriented content is another way to allow search engines to crawl and index your web pages. However, you must not overuse the keywords. 

Optimisation for Speed & Performance

 
Internet users lack patience. If your website takes too long to load, they will simply go to your competitor and they may not give you a second chance. So, you need to ensure that your website is properly optimised for speed and performance. This not only helps to attract visitors, but also offer them with a fantastic user experience and eventually convert them into sales. Providers of website optimization services optimise image size, minifies JavaScript and removes unnecessary elements to increase the page load speed. 

Optimisation for Conversions

 
Content plays an integral role when a website is being optimised for conversions. A website full of compelling and interesting content is much more appealing to Internet users looking for information. To grab the attention of your audience, you need to create a well-crafted ad copy, which must be to the point and concise. Adding a call-to-action as part of your website design is crucial because that will direct your audience to take an action. It will make sure that all of your efforts deliver optimal results.
